A couple of months ago I recorded a TV program about NDEs. Unfortunately I stupidly recorded over about 95% of it. However, the short section I did see was very interesting indeed. This concerned a lady who had been blind from birth. She needed an operation for a serious medical condition and during the procedure she found herself drawn out of her body.

She couldn't comprehend what was happening at first, until it struck her that she was seeing...for the first time in her life! The 'thing' on the operating table was her own body. Still she found herself rising, away from the theatre and up to some level where people-shaped figures congregated. They seemed to be composed, she said, of light or energy of some kind.

Ultimately this out of body adventure ended abruptly as she re-entered her body to regain consciousness...and blindness, which must have given rise to some mixed emotions.
